Can you sell mit licensed software engineer

It is designed for engineers who have gained a minimum of four years postcollege work experience in their chosen engineering discipline. The terms also apply to any microsoft services or updates for the software, except to the extent those have different terms. Many proprietary or open source software houses sell the sw copy with a license to use it. But if you use other peoples mit licensed software as part of your project, you have to keep their notice. Mit licensed software can also be re licensed as proprietary software, which distinguishes it from copyleft software licenses.

Jul 12, 2016 the particular license agreement will explain to the enduser how they can use the software. Massachusetts institute of technology mit salary get a free salary comparison based on job title, skills, experience and education. Im planning to sell this work on a market, but is it fair legally. How much does a system engineer make in united states. Can i fork a repo having mit licence and build my own. That means you can choose whichever license is more suitable to your situation. A software license is a legal instrument governing the use or redistribution of software. Is it legal to modify and sell mit licensed open source project. Many proprietary or open source software houses sell the sw copy with a license to. Why is the original bsd license incompatible with the gpl. What type of license do they for computer engineering.

Permissive licenses are also known as apache style or bsd style. If they relicense it under cc bync, youre not allowed to sell it because of the noncommercial clause in bync. Follow these four directives, and you can earn your professional engineer license. They can essentially license their fork how they like. From what i can tell, the software is duallicensed as either mit or gpl. The mit license just protects the stuff it licenses, and does not make your.

What to watch out for before using opensource software in your. All software must be legally licensed before it can be installed. Filter by location to see software sales engineer salaries in your area. You can always make unwritten exceptions for yourself.

Two decades ago, most companies built software internally before selling it as. Massachusetts institute of technology mit license is free license software. This would not be true for, say, the gnu gpl license. The mit license, which you chose to license your work under, doesnt prevent anyone downstream from changing the license, nor from changing the license of a derivative unlike a copyleft license such as the gpl. There is an industrywide certification program that microsoft administers, providing study materials and testing for software professionals based on its own software. License keys can be useful in a number of scenarios. I sell the software, but i also keep it open source under the mit license. My guest is kelvin, he worked as an aerospace engineer for 15 years for a large aerospace company. Thanks for contributing an answer to software engineering stack exchange. That means if you took all the total incomes of american families and lined them up from small to large, the income number you see the most. The mit license grants the software end user rights such as copying, modifying, merging, distributing, etc. Salary estimates are based on 8,284 salaries submitted anonymously to glassdoor by software sales engineer employees. Container security data breach security developer enablement featured. Why are license keys useful if you sell digital products.

Selling free software gnu project free software foundation. If you want to learn how to sell software online the right way, you ll need to be legally recognized by the government. A short and simple permissive license with conditions only requiring preservation of and license notices. For perpetual licenses, one year of maintenance is often required, but. Different types of software licenses require you to meet certain obligations if you want to reuse the code. This is the original bsd license, modified by removal of the advertising clause. That is one of the advantages inherent in using patent protection instead of trade secrets. Mit license expat explained in plain english tldrlegal. Should there be professional licensure for software engineers. Can i use mitlicensed code in closedsource software. Verified content compare licenses reverse lookup generate attribution developer api. Some versions of the license say you cannot sell a copy of the software for. Frequently asked questions about the gnu licenses gnu project.

Software engineering is a field that is vitally important to computer technology as a whole. Software and open source licensing mit technology licensing. Download software, learn about hardware recommendations, get computer advice and more. You can support our efforts by making a donation to the fsf.

If you have questions about free software licenses, you can email us at. Check the softwares license to see if you can use or modify the software. May 26, 2014 when and wherever possible, however, i will always use the mit license for my code and will only use a gpl license if given no other option. Software engineering texas board of professional engineers. The full text of the mit license can be found here. The mit license expat summarizedexplained in plain english. As a result, you ll want it to be a very secure program. You should make it clear that any changes that you make to the mitlicensed code are released under your new license. Nov 18, 2015 you cannot relicense mitlicensed code, and the mitlicensed code will remain under the mit license, but you can redistribute it as part of another project under any license you wish. In many cases, your program may be recording sensitive personal information. There are several of them out there gpl, lgpl, bsd, apache, mit, and. You dont strictly have to tell people the your software is mit licensed. Learn about salaries, benefits, salary satisfaction and where you could earn the most. Todd allen, software engineer, amateur photographer, wikipedian, dad.

As of 2015, mit was the most popular software license on github, ahead of any gpl variant and other free and opensource software foss licenses. Pe software exam the principles and practice of engineering pe exam tests for a minimum level of competency in a particular engineering discipline. Could the developers actions ever be a violation of the gpl. Personally, i choose to license all of my own opensource software as mit because i hope its permissible enough that anybody who ever wants to use my code in any product has. Oct 18, 2016 if you sell digital products online like selling software or indie video games then license keys can be a really useful tool. To further your professional development, should you aim to become a licensed professional software engineer. Although you are also free to do commercial software with gpl licensed components, it has to be open source. They are a unique token that you can use to verify the user as a legitimate customer. They should really spell out that you can distribute the compiled software without distributing the mit license, and that you can distribute your own source code that uses the mitlicensed software, with the mit license only applying to the mitlicensed software. This additional eula is part of wondershare software end user license agreement. The mit license is an agreement commonly used by software developers. Surprisingly to me, the concept of regulating the practice of software engineering in situations where public safety is involved has been met with significant resistance and controversy.

You can make changes to the code and include it in proprietary software. Free software is a community project, and everyone who depends on it ought to look for ways to contribute to building the community. The latest legal position in 2016 the european court has restated the legality of the resale of software. How to sell digital goods with seriallicense keys sendowl blog. The above notice and this permission notice shall be included in all copies or substantial portions of the software. Even if you are not planning to disclose the source code, this is entirely legal with the mit license. The chances that an individual will be able to sell his software are. Nov 19, 20 this is explained in subsections 6a and 6b of the gpl. Ive never felt that companies selling gpllicensed software will go very far. Licensed works, modifications, and larger works may be distributed under different terms and without source code. Selling and distributing software engineering stack. Mit license gives you all permissions to use the code anyway you want, and. Nov 24, 2015 some examples of licenses that you can use for software.

Some states do allow a person to become licensed as an engineer after a certain number of years in the profession, even if they dont have the requisite education. When an author makes software available under the mit license, they are granting you. You can t use the reverse engineering process to discover and duplicate a patented invention. Someone forks my repository and makes some great improvements to my software. Various licenses and comments about them gnu project free. For a distributor, the way to do this is to give a part of the profit to free software development projects or to the free software foundation. Most distributed software can be categorized according to its license type. This way you can advance the world of free software. Where software licensing becomes confusing is in the different types of licenses and the rights attached to the various licenses. Massachusetts institute of technology mit salary payscale.

Does all gnu software use the gnu gpl as its license. Court upholds eulas, threatens digital resale those onerous eulas that govern software. If you are not familiar with the subject of professional licensing for software engineers, you can read a good synopsis here. These license terms are an agreement between you and microsoft corporation or based on where you live, one of its affiliates. Graduate from an abetaccredited engineering program. Read the latest on the movement to require licensure of software engineers. The tlo will discuss open source licensing strategies with the authors. Generally, mit recommends either the bsd license or the gplv2 or lgplv2 licenses.

Basically, you can do whatever you want as long as you include the original and license notice in any copy of the softwaresource. Is it legal to modify mit licensed code and sell it. And you can also obtain a professional engineer license in your statecountry to do business with the public, most likely in electrical engineering. Can i then clone their repository, and sell the improved software without sharing any profits. Not now,not like this why the acm council does not support the licensing of software engineers at this time.

You can add to or otherwise modify my library and distribute your. Once the tlo has approved release of the software via an open source license, you may then post or distribute your software under such open source license. Can you take an open source software, modify it and sell it if the license is gnu gpl. There are a lot of different reasons why you would want to add a license to your code. The principles and practice of engineering pe software engineering exam was offered for the first time in april 20.

Red hat enterprise linux is an example of commercial open source software. Consider giving it away for free using one of the open source licenses. Each state and territory varies slightly, but in general, there is a fourstep process required to obtain engineering license and become a professional engineer. Secondly, any code you see on this site, my github account, or receive from me in any way is, unless otherwise explicitly stated, distributed under the terms of the mit license above. Is it possible to resell your software license to another party in the same way that you can sell a secondhand book, music cd or movie dvd. Podobna do zmodyfikowanej licencji bsd bez klauzuli ogloszeniowej i isc. Nov 03, 2017 mit is a very permissive license that gives you a lot of freedom, you may be totally within your rights to include mitlicensed code in a nonopensource product as well. There isnt any transferring of ownership of the good to the user, which hasnt the warranty of a for life availability of the software, nor isnt entitled to sell, rent, give it to someone, copy or redistribute it on the web. Ncees will discontinue the exam after the april 2019 exam administration. Find a list of the few states that have proposed legislation or voiced support for licensure. High income skills that make you 5 to 6 figures a month dan lok. What do i need to know before i sell a software license. Can you use software under mit licence for commercial use.

The chances that an individual will be able to sell his software are slim. Does the gpl allow me to sell copies of the program for money. I have a project and i want to use a readymade script that is licensed under mit in it. Will i be sued if i clone, make changes, and start selling it. At idr solutions i have spent a lot of time contributing to the java pdf library and pdf to html5 converter code base and i thought it might be useful to look at ways you can license your software. Without the software to run the computer hardware, that hardware is simply a clump of plastic, silicon and metal perhaps useful as an overpriced paperweight. Lets say ill modify, improve andor add new features to it.

It is notable for what it does not contain, such as clauses for advertising and prohibition of the use of the owners name for. While you can use an mit licensed library in proprietary software, id say it would be courteous, if nothing else, to let the author know what you re planning to do. So ive decided to merge my code and the mit licensed script in the same file. Jedynym wymaganiem jest, by we wszystkich wersjach zachowano warunki licencyjne i informacje o autorze. Accurate, reliable salary and compensation comparisons for. Can i use mit licence plugins in my commercial web site. Learn about what some of the requirements for licensure wuld be and why states are considering licensure of their software engineers.

906 824 680 374 133 1431 1096 1330 436 807 1228 1408 910 774 1437 90 1507 820 686 387 1242 264 372 105 911 1247 370 377 819 520 842 606 636 1114 1304 830 165 198 187 417 1021 568 342 252